A report which contains information concerning material and equip., ment shortages, work progress etc, on the ships Mozhayskiy, Kaliningrad, Iensovet, and Kooperatsiya. The first five pages of this report are missing in the document, 2. Reports concerning five Soviet ships, the Lensovet, Kooperatiip, Kaliningrad, Mozhayskiy, and Primorlye. The reports speak of the type of repairs being made, the amount of progress achieved, and of shortages which are holding up repair work, 3. Minutes of meetings, attended by representatives of the Mathias Thesen shipyard (e people..owned enterprise), of the Association of People. Owned Enterprises in Sea Going Ship Building, of various ship-component industries and other organizations. The meetings dealt with detailed progress reports concerning the ships Mozhayakiy, Lensovet, and Kooperatiiya. Details include schedules, suppliers, progress achieved, and shortages, 4. However, only six sections, covering 36 pages, of the report are attached to the Waver sheet. These six sections cover the following subject matter: 1) general specifica- tions; 2) general test methods and regulations concerning test specimens; 3) specifications for testing steel for shipbuilding; 4) specifications for testing steel for the construction of boilers; 5) specifications for testing finished rivets and steel for the production of rivets; and 6) specifications for testing lac steel forgings. 25X1A SECRET/CONTROL - US OFFICIALS ONLY Approved For Release 2002/01/17 : CIA-RDP83-00415R013300130003-6 25X1A
